Pakistan Railway Police has officially announced recruitment for various positions in 2025, including Sub-Inspectors, Assistant Sub-Inspectors (ASI), Bomb Disposal Technicians, and Constables. This article provides a complete guide on eligibility criteria, application procedures, and key deadlines.

Available Positions and Eligibility Criteria For Pakistan Railway Police
1. Sub-Inspector (Legal)
- Education: Bachelor’s degree in Law (LLB)
- Total Seats: 7
- Height: 5 feet 7 inches (for males), 5 feet 2 inches (for females)
- Chest (for males): 33-35 inches
- Physical Test: 1.6 km run in 7 minutes (males); 1 mile run in 10 minutes (females)
- Age Limit: 18-30 years (5-year relaxation available up to 35 years)
2. Assistant Sub-Inspector (ASI)
- Education: Intermediate (FA/FSc)
- Total Seats: 7
- Height: 5 feet 7 inches (for males), 5 feet 2 inches (for females)
- Chest (for males): 33-35 inches
- Physical Test: 1.6 km run in 7 minutes (males); 1 mile run in 10 minutes (females)
- Age Limit: 18-25 years (5-year relaxation available up to 30 years)
3. Bomb Disposal Technician
- Education: Intermediate with technical training in bomb disposal
- Total Seats: TBD
- Height: 5 feet 7 inches (for males), 5 feet 2 inches (for females)
- Chest (for males): 33-35 inches
- Physical Test: 1.6 km run in 7 minutes (males); 1 mile run in 10 minutes (females)
- Age Limit: 18-30 years (5-year relaxation available up to 35 years)
4. Constable
- Education: Matriculation (Grade C) with at least 50% marks
- Total Seats: 230 (new recruitment)
- Height: 5 feet 7 inches (for males), 5 feet 2 inches (for females)
- Chest (for males): 33-35 inches
- Physical Test: 1.6 km run in 7 minutes (males); 1 mile run in 10 minutes (females)
- Age Limit: 18-30 years (including 5-year relaxation)
How to Apply For Pakistan Railway Police?
Application Process:
- Fill the Application Form: Candidates must complete the prescribed application form available at Pakistan Railway Police offices.
- Submit via Post or In-Person: Applications can be submitted in person, through relatives, or by postal service.
- Choose the Correct Office: Submit applications to the relevant divisional office based on your city.
Submission Deadline
- Last Date to Apply: February 24, 2025
Pakistan Railway Police Divisional Offices
Candidates must identify their division and submit applications to the respective police office. Below are the main divisions:
- Multan Division: Multan, Khanpur, Lodhran, Pakpattan, Sahiwal, Bahawalpur, Dera Ghazi Khan, Rahim Yar Khan
- Rawalpindi Division: Rawalpindi, Jhelum, Gujrat, Mianwali, Attock
- Lahore Division: Lahore, Sheikhupura, Gujranwala, Faisalabad, Sargodha
- Karachi Division: Karachi, Hyderabad, Sukkur
- Quetta Division: Quetta, Sibi, Zhob
Applicants must check their division and submit applications to the Superintendent Railway Police Office at the nearest railway station.
Important Notes
- Candidates who passed the physical test in the previous recruitment cycle do not need to reapply.
- The jobs are contract-based for 5-10 years, with the duration yet to be finalized.
- Ensure to attach all required documents with the application form.
